Challenges in Delivering Solar Energy Projects
Distributed solar energy projects offer immense potential for sustainable energy, yet they face a myriad of operational challenges that can impede effective delivery. These projects, often initiated to support local communities, require careful planning, integration with existing energy frameworks, and a thorough understanding of the local social landscape. Realizing their potential demands not just innovative technology, but also a commitment to addressing practical hurdles that may arise during the implementation phase.
One common challenge is navigating the extensive regulatory landscape that governs energy projects. In many regions, securing the necessary permits and adhering to local and federal regulations can be a lengthy process. This not only delays project timelines but also increases costs, which can be particularly burdensome for smaller developers. For instance, a community-driven solar project aiming to install panels on public buildings must engage with multiple regulatory bodies to ensure compliance, often leading to complications that require dedicated administrative efforts.
Equally significant is the issue of community engagement and education. Many potential beneficiaries of solar projects may lack understanding of how these systems work and their long-term benefits. This disconnect can lead to resistance or apathy toward the implementation of renewable initiatives. For example, an initiative targeting affordable solar solutions in a low-income neighborhood must prioritize educational outreachensuring that community members comprehend not only the technology but also its implications for their energy bills and overall quality of life. Without this, projects may falter or fail due to lack of buy-in.
Operational Realities of Solar Projects
The operational realities of solar project delivery extend beyond regulatory challenges. Effectively deploying solar technology demands careful orchestration of various workflows and staff roles. Projects often require collaboration between engineers, local planners, community liaisons, and financial analysts to ensure all aspects are accounted forranging from technical specifications to community feedback channels.
Moreover, timelines can vary significantly based on project scale and complexity. Smaller community projects might be executed within a year, while more extensive installations may require multi-year commitments due to construction, community engagement, and financing structures. For example, a solar farm that entails land lease negotiations and environmental assessments can stretch out the timeline, impacting cash flow and investment planning for involved parties.
Resource Considerations for Effective Implementation
Implementing solar energy projects also demands careful allocation of resources, including an adequate budget, skilled staff, and appropriate infrastructure. Financial considerations are paramount, particularly in the initial stages, where securing funding is critical for covering upfront costs associated with technology procurement and installation. Community solar projects, for instance, often explore innovative financing models such as shared ownership or subscription services to make solar power more accessible without overwhelming financial burdens.
Training personnel to handle new technologies is also essential. Staff must be proficient not only in the technical aspects of solar installation but also in maintaining systems over their operational life span. Continuous training programs and partnerships with educational institutions can help build this necessary skill set, ensuring that community members are equipped to oversee and maintain their solar projects effectively, thus reducing long-term operational risks and fostering community pride in the initiative.
Common Pitfalls in Solar Project Implementation
Despite careful planning and resource allocation, several common pitfalls can arise during the implementation of solar projects. One of the major risks is the underestimation of project complexity and the time needed for stakeholder engagement. Developers may proceed with insufficient community consultation, leading to backlash or project alterations mid-way through execution. For example, a solar initiative that failed to incorporate local feedback on siting could face legal challenges or community opposition, ultimately jeopardizing the project’s success.
Another frequent pitfall is reliance on outdated technologies without considering evolving standards in the solar industry. As solar technology rapidly advances, projects employing older systems may incur significant operational inefficiencies and higher maintenance costs than anticipated. This reaffirms the need for continuous innovation and investment in R&D, ensuring alignment with the latest industry advancements.
In conclusion, while distributed solar energy projects have the potential to provide numerous benefits, successful implementation requires addressing a variety of challenges. Navigating regulatory frameworks, securing community engagement, allocating resources wisely, and avoiding common pitfalls are critical for ensuring effective delivery and maximizing the impact of these initiatives in local communities. With careful planning and a commitment to inclusive practices, stakeholders can help realize the full potential of solar energy.
